简体中文简体中文
EnglishEnglish
简体中文简体中文

轻松搭建社群聊天平台——分享社群聊天源码详解

2025-01-05 02:26:36

随着互联网的快速发展,社群聊天已经成为人们日常沟通的重要方式。无论是企业内部沟通,还是社交娱乐,一个功能完善、易于使用的聊天平台都是必不可少的。今天,就为大家分享一款社群聊天源码,助你轻松搭建属于自己的聊天平台。

一、社群聊天源码简介

社群聊天源码是基于开源框架和库开发的,具备以下特点:

1.支持多种语言:源码采用多种编程语言编写,如Java、PHP、Python等,方便开发者根据自己的需求进行选择。

2.功能丰富:支持文字、图片、语音、视频等多种聊天形式,满足不同用户的需求。

3.易于扩展:源码具有良好的架构设计,方便开发者根据实际需求进行扩展和定制。

4.兼容性强:源码支持多种数据库和服务器,如MySQL、MongoDB、Redis等,兼容性良好。

二、搭建步骤

以下是使用社群聊天源码搭建聊天平台的步骤:

1.环境准备

(1)操作系统:Windows、Linux、Mac OS等。

(2)开发工具:IDE(如Eclipse、Visual Studio Code等)。

(3)数据库:MySQL、MongoDB、Redis等。

(4)服务器:Nginx、Apache等。

2.安装依赖库

根据源码中的readme文件,安装所需的依赖库。例如,在Python环境下,需要安装Flask、Django等库。

3.配置数据库

根据源码中的数据库配置文件,修改数据库连接信息,确保数据库正常运行。

4.编译源码

根据源码中的编译说明,编译源码。例如,在Python环境下,使用pip命令安装依赖库,然后运行源码中的主程序。

5.部署到服务器

将编译好的源码部署到服务器上。可以使用Nginx、Apache等服务器软件,配置好相关参数,确保聊天平台可以正常运行。

6.测试与优化

部署完成后,对聊天平台进行测试,确保各项功能正常。根据测试结果,对源码进行优化,提高性能。

三、源码特点

1.代码简洁:源码结构清晰,易于阅读和理解。

2.模块化设计:源码采用模块化设计,便于维护和扩展。

3.高效:源码在性能方面进行了优化,确保聊天平台运行流畅。

4.安全:源码采用加密算法,保护用户隐私和数据安全。

四、总结

通过本文分享的社群聊天源码,开发者可以轻松搭建属于自己的聊天平台。该源码具有丰富的功能、良好的兼容性和易用性,适用于各种场景。希望本文对大家有所帮助,祝大家搭建成功的聊天平台!